This week's episode of New World Forged in Aeternum is a Balance of Power episode, and it's loaded with information about changes coming to the MMORPG in the May update. Grab your popcorn, cause this sucker is 30 mins long.
The New World devs start out addressing the elephant in the room that is Slayer Script and all of the issues it launched with. They plan on continuing to deploy fixes to address Slayer Script until they get it right. Next up they discuss siege weapons in New World and how they have felt lackluster. They are increasing the power of siege weaponry to help it catch up to player levels and gear levels. The cost of ammo resupply is also being decreased to help the meta shift away from all warhorns.
Tanks in New World will be getting some love as they are increasing the effectiveness of taunts to help it keep up with the damage increase weapons recently got.
Winged Leather Shoes and Magnetic Gauntlets Artifacts are getting a buff as well. They are currently the least-used armor Artifacts and the devs would like to see their use increased.
Bow users are a little too safe and a little too powerful right now, so the two dots in the bow build are getting nerfs. The goal isn't to nerf it into the ground, just to balance it back out a bit.
Hatchet is getting some changes to the Keen Berserk trait, removing the health condition so it works at any time. The values will be adjusted.

As far as what's coming up immediately, update 5.0.1 goes live tonight in New World, bringing with it the Springtime Bloom event.
